What Are The Latest Medical Treatments Widely Available in India?

India offers advanced medical treatments that rely on newer technology, precision planning, and multidisciplinary expertise. These treatments address complex diseases that require more than conventional medical or surgical care.

 

  • Advanced cancer treatment includes immunotherapy, targeted drug therapy, and precision radiation techniques. Doctors use molecular profiling to match treatment to tumor behavior. This approach helps improve response while limiting unnecessary toxicity. Tumors are treated using TrueBeam Linear Accelerators, Proton Therapy, and Gamma Knife radiosurgery. Precision radiation systems allow focused treatment that protects nearby healthy tissue. Examples of advanced cancer treatment available in India include Immunotherapy, CAR-T Cell therapy, and CyberKnife Radiosurgery.
  • Organ transplantation forms a significant part of advanced medical care. India performs kidney, liver, heart, lung, and bone marrow transplants using structured protocols. Transplant teams manage donor matching, immunological assessment, and long-term follow-up. These programs support patients with organ failure who require definitive treatment.
  • Advanced cardiac care extends beyond traditional surgery. Doctors perform structural heart interventions, complex valve procedures, and hybrid cardiac treatments. Image-guided planning improves accuracy and reduces recovery time. These techniques help patients who cannot tolerate open surgery. Examples of advanced cardiac treatment available in India includeTAVR (Valve replacement without open surgery) and robotic cardiac bypass surgery.
  • Neurological careincludes advanced brain and spine procedures supported by real-time navigation and functional mapping. Doctors manage epilepsy, movement disorders, and complex spinal conditions using precision-guided techniques. These methods reduce neurological risk and improve functional outcomes. Examples of advanced neurosurgery available in India include Deep Brain Stimulation (DBS) for Parkinson’s and navigation-guided spine surgery.
  • Regenerative medicinealso plays an increasingly important role. Doctors use cell-based therapies and biologic treatments for select orthopedic, neurological, and autoimmune conditions. These therapies aim to repair tissue and improve function rather than only manage symptoms.

Doctors recommend advanced treatments after a detailed clinical evaluation. Multidisciplinary teams assess disease stage, prior treatment response, and recovery capacity. It ensures that advanced care remains appropriate, necessary, and patient-focused.

 

What Technology Powers Advanced Medical Treatments in India?

Advanced medical treatments rely on modern technologies that improve accuracy and safety. Hospitals use high-resolution imaging to support early diagnosis and precise treatment planning.

 

  • Hospitals use 4th-generationDa Vinci XiandVersiusrobotic systems for urology and oncology, providing 10x magnification and tremor filtration. These systems enhance control and stability during surgery. Surgeons use them to perform delicate movements with greater precision.
  • Image-guided navigation supports neurological and spine procedures. Doctors track instruments in real time, reducing risk and improving outcomes.
  • Advanced laboratory diagnostics support personalized treatment planning. Doctors analyze genetic and molecular markers to guide therapy selection, especially in cancer care.

Technology alone does not drive outcomes. Doctors combine these tools with clinical judgment and experience. The balance ensures that technology supports care rather than replacing medical decision-making.

 

What Clinical Thinking Guides Doctors When Recommending Advanced Treatments?

Doctors recommend advanced medical treatments after careful clinical evaluation. They first assess disease stage, severity, and progression. The assessment helps doctors decide whether standard treatment can deliver results or whether advanced intervention offers better control.

 

Clinical decision-making focuses on balancing benefits and risks. Doctors consider patient age, overall health, prior treatments, and recovery capacity. Advanced treatments often suit patients who need precise intervention with minimal impact on surrounding tissue.

 

Doctors also evaluate expected outcomes. They select advanced techniques when evidence shows improved accuracy, reduced complications, or faster functional recovery. This reasoning applies commonly in cancer care, cardiac procedures, neurological surgery, and complex orthopedic cases.

 

How Do Advanced Medical Treatments Help Patients Recover More Effectively?

Advanced medical treatments focus on precision, control, and safety. Doctors aim to treat the disease while protecting healthy tissue. This approach reduces complications and improves the recovery experience.

 

  • Minimally invasive techniquesplay a major role in advanced care. Surgeons use small incisions, fine instruments, and real-time imaging. These methods lower pain levels and reduce hospital stays. Patients often regain mobility and daily function sooner.
  • Targeted therapies and precisionmedicinehelp doctors match treatment to disease behavior. In cancer care, doctors analyze tumor characteristics before selecting a therapy. This planning improves treatment response and avoids unnecessary side effects.
  • Advanced diagnosticsalso improve outcomes. High-resolution imaging and molecular testing help doctors detect disease early and accurately track progress. Early and accurate diagnosis allows timely intervention, which directly influences recovery.
  • Recovery planningforms an essential part of advanced treatment. Doctors clearly outline expected timelines, activity limits, and follow-up care. International patients receive guidance on recovery duration before travel planning. This clarity helps patients manage expectations and reduce uncertainty.

Why Do Advanced Treatments In India Offer A Cost Advantage For International Patients?

Advanced medical treatments in India cost significantly less than similar care in many countries. For instance,CyberKnife Radiosurgerycan cost $60,000 to $90,000 in the US, but typically ranges from $6,000 to $8,000 in India for the complete package. A Robotic Heart Bypass that costs $100,000+ in the West typically ranges from $4,000 to $6,000 in India, including the hospital stay.

 

The cost difference does not result from reduced quality. Hospitals manage operating costs efficiently while maintaining clinical standards.

 

  • Doctors in India regularly perform advanced procedures. High treatment volume lowers per-procedure cost. Hospitals spread technology and infrastructure costs across many patients. This efficiency helps control overall pricing.
  • Treatment packages often include consultations, diagnostics, procedures, and a hospital stay. A clear package structure allows better financial planning. International patients can estimate expenses before travel begins.
  • Lower treatment cost also reduces indirect expenses. Shorter waiting periods limit extended stays. Faster recovery timelines reduce accommodation and support costs. These factors contribute to overall affordability.

Cost advantage helps patients access advanced care earlier. Early treatment helps prevent disease progression and reduce long-term health burden. It often improves outcomes and the recovery experience.

 

How Do International Patients Plan Treatment Timelines and Recovery in India?

International patients require clear timelines to plan travel and recovery. Doctors provide structured treatment schedules before travel begins. These schedules include diagnostic review, procedure dates, hospital stay, and recovery duration.

 

  • Treatment planning usually begins with a remote medical record review. Doctors assess reports and suggest next steps without delay. Early evaluation helps patients accurately estimate their length of stay.
  • Recovery expectations depend on treatment type. Minimally invasive procedures often allow earlier mobility and discharge. Complex surgeries require more extended hospital care and monitored recovery. Doctors communicate these differences in advance to avoid uncertainty.
  • Patients also receive guidance on post-treatment follow-up. Doctors advise on activity limits, medication schedules, and warning signs. This guidance supports safe recovery during stay and after return home.

Precise planning reduces stress for international patients. Structured timelines allow better coordination of travel, accommodation, and recovery support.
